However, a technical problem in the prior art is that, since the side cover 103 is attached to the main body 104 by snaps, when the gripping member 20 is pulled, the main body 104 is subjected to a force and consequently transmits the force to the side cover 103. Tests show that when the pulling force exceeds 100 kilograms, the side cover 103 may bulge on the side or even be damaged, resulting in the entire side cover 103 being detached. In addition, the existing main body 104 is composed of the front shell and the rear shell. In the manufacturing process, the front shell and the rear shell must first be assembled, followed by attaching the side cover to the main body. This entire assembly process is cumbersome.
The present invention aims to address at least one of the technical problems of the prior art. To accomplish this, the present invention proposes an integrated side cover structure for a hand dynamometer.
A hand dynamometer structure designed for this purpose comprises a housing, a sensor element provided within the housing, and a gripping part connected to the sensor element. The housing includes a main body having an installation cavity therein. A connection port is formed at the lower part of the main body, and guide members are also formed on both sides of the main body. The gripping part is positioned between and movable relative to the guide members. The main body and the guide members form an integrated structure. An installation opening is formed at the front or rear side of the main body, and a cover plate is provided at the installation opening.
An information screen opening for displaying information and button openings for touch control are provided on the side wall of the main body. The information screen opening and the button openings are communicatively connected to the installation cavity.
Compared to the prior art, the present invention integrates the side cover directly into the main body to form an integrated structure. With the information screen and button openings for information display and touch control, the integrated main body effectively enhances overall strength and reduces assembly steps during manufacturing, thereby improving production efficiency.

An information screen opening 110 for displaying information and button openings 120 for touch control are provided on the side wall of the main body 100. The information screen opening 110 and the button openings 120 are communicatively connected to the installation cavity 101.
In this embodiment, the present invention employs an integrated molding structure for the housing 10. This structure eliminates the multi-part configuration of the front shell, rear shell, and side cover in the prior art, thereby enhancing the overall strength and avoiding problems associated with the side cover being damaged under high tension. At the same time, this structure also reduces assembly steps, thereby effectively improving assembly efficiency.
In the present invention, the housing 10 can be formed by injection molding.
